我是青岚。今天咱们不聊虚的,直接说点实在的。很多新朋友冲进区块链世界,听到“密码学”三个字就头大,觉得这是数学家、程序员才搞得懂的东西。其实没那么玄乎,它就是你资产保险箱上那把锁的核心技术。你买比特币、囤以太坊,最后能不能安全地拿在自己手里,全看你对这把“锁”的理解到不到位。
区块链里的密码学到底是个啥?
用大白话说,区块链上的密码学,就是一套用来保护信息秘密、验证身份真伪、并确保交易记录无法被篡改的数学工具包。它不是你登录账户时输入的“密码”,而是一套更底层的、让整个系统可信赖的基石。
想象一下,你要给朋友寄一个装满金条的保险箱。传统方法是:你造个坚固的箱子,锁上,把钥匙快递给他。但这路上箱子可能被撬,钥匙可能被偷。密码学的做法是:你朋友自己造一把世界上独一无二的、只有他自己知道的“私钥”(就像一段极其复杂的密码),然后根据这把私钥生成一个可以公开的“公钥”(就像保险箱的锁孔位置和型号)给你。你用这个公钥把箱子锁死,这个箱子就只有他那把独一无二的私钥能打开。路上谁捡到箱子都没用,因为他们造不出那把唯一的私钥。区块链上的资产转移,原理就跟这个差不多。
你的资产安全,靠这三道密码学防线
第一道防线:哈希函数 —— 不可篡改的“封印”
你可以把哈希函数理解成一个神奇的“数字指纹生成器”。无论你给它输入什么信息(一句话、一本书、一部电影),它都会吐出一串固定长度的、看似乱码的字符串,这叫“哈希值”。这个过程的精妙之处在于:
- 独一无二:任何原始信息的微小改动(哪怕只改一个标点),生成的哈希值都会变得面目全非。
- 单向行驶:你无法从哈希值倒推出原始信息是什么。
- 快速验证:重新计算一次哈希,就能立刻知道数据有没有被改动。
在区块链里,每一笔交易、每一个区块都被计算了哈希值并公开记录。这就好比给每一份交易合同都盖了一个独一无二的、无法伪造的蜡封。如果有人想偷偷修改过去的某笔交易,那么这个区块以及之后所有区块的哈希值全会对不上,整个链条就断了,篡改行为会立刻被全网发现。[应用实例:比特币的SHA-256算法]
- 核心要点:
- 它是数据的“唯一指纹”,保证交易记录无法被偷偷修改。
- 任何改动都会导致“指纹”彻底改变,从而触发警报。
- 它是区块链“不可篡改”特性的数学基础。
第二道防线:非对称加密 —— 资产所有权的“钥匙”
这就是前面保险箱例子里用到的技术。它涉及一对密钥:
- 私钥:你自己绝对保密、绝不告诉任何人的终极密钥。它代表资产的所有权和控制权。谁有了你的私钥,谁就完全掌控了你的资产。
- 公钥:由私钥生成,可以公开给任何人的密钥。它用于加密信息或生成接收地址。
当你告诉别人“这是我的钱包地址(由公钥生成)”来收款时,你实际上给的是“锁孔”。别人把资产锁进这个只有你能打开的“锁”里。而当你要动用资产时,你必须用你的私钥对交易进行“数字签名”。全网都可以用你公开的公钥来验证这个签名是否有效,从而确认“这确实是你本人授权的操作”,但同时他们又无法通过公钥反推出你的私钥。[技术标准:椭圆曲线加密算法 (ECC)]
- 核心要点:
- 私钥即资产,丢失或泄露就意味着资产永久丢失或被盗。
- 公钥用于生成地址(收款)和验证签名(确认是你本人操作)。
- 从公钥无法反推私钥,这是资产安全的关键保障。
第三道防线:数字签名 —— 交易合法的“亲笔签字”
数字签名是非对称加密的一个具体应用。当你发起一笔转账时,系统会用你的私钥对这笔交易信息进行加密运算,生成一段“签名”,附在交易后面。这个过程就像你在支票上亲笔签字。
- 矿工或验证节点收到交易后,会用你公开的公钥去解密这个签名,并与交易信息进行比对。
- 如果匹配,就证明:1. 这笔交易确实是由私钥持有者(你)发起的;2. 交易内容在签名后没有被篡改过。
这样,就完美解决了“如何在不暴露核心秘密(私钥)的情况下,证明自己是本人并授权了某项操作”这个难题。[市场报告:根据Chainalysis 2025年的报告,绝大多数资产被盗事件源于私钥保管不当,而非密码学算法被攻破]
- 核心要点:
- 用私钥生成,用公钥验证,是交易合法性的唯一证明。
- 同时确保了交易发起者身份真实和交易内容完整。
- 是区块链网络达成共识、确认交易的基础。
给新晋投资者的核心安全课
理解了上面的原理,你就该明白,在区块链世界:
- 你的资产不在“账户”里,而在“锁”后面。交易所、钱包App只是帮你管理“钥匙”(私钥)的工具。一旦你掌握了私钥,资产才真正属于你(这就是“Not your keys, not your coins”的由来)。
- 最高风险点不是黑客攻破区块链,而是你弄丢私钥。据估算,截至2025年底,因私钥丢失而永久沉睡的比特币价值已超过千亿美元。[数据估算:根据Chainalysis/Bitcoin Treasuries等多方数据综合推算]
- 选择钱包,本质是选择私钥的保管方式:
- 托管钱包(如中心化交易所):你把私钥交给他们保管,像在银行存钱。方便,但你要完全信任他们的安全和诚信。
- 非托管钱包(如MetaMask, 硬件钱包):私钥由你自己保管。安全责任完全在你自己身上,必须做好备份(助记词)。
密码学不是用来吓唬你的门槛,而是保护你的铠甲。作为投资者,你不需要会推导那些数学公式,但必须理解“私钥至高无上”这个核心原则,并据此采取行动:谨慎选择保管方式,做好多重备份,时刻保持对陌生链接和授权的警惕。只有这样,你在这个新世界里的资产,才是真正由你自己守护的财富。
评论一下吧
取消回复